What SBIN0002164 means
- SBIN: the bank, State Bank of India
- 0: always zero, kept for future use
- 002164: the Mormugao Harbour branch
To send money, add the account number, the account holder's name and SBIN0002164 as a payee in your banking app. NEFT and IMPS work round the clock; RTGS is for ₹2 lakh or more.
